A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the supply of 6-inch diameter polyvinyl chloride (PVC) pipe that meets AWWA C900 standards and is specified as DR 18 for water main applications. This procurement is designated as a subcontract and falls under the NAICS code 332212, which typically relates to fabricated structural metal manufacturing. The solicitation was posted on May 14, 2026, with a response deadline set for May 21, 2026. The contracting agency is a procurement office located in Florida, although specific city and address details are not provided. The scope focuses on delivering PVC water pipes designed for municipal or utility use, ensuring compliance with established industry standards for durability and pressure ratings. While the contract details lack specific set-aside designations or preferences, it is intended for timely submission within the specified one-week response window.
